Physostomous — Phy*sos to*mous, a. (Zo[ o]l.) (a) Having a duct to the air bladder. (b) Pertaining to the Physostomi. [1913 Webster] … The Collaborative International Dictionary of English
physostomous — [fī΄sō stäm′ə təsfī säs′tə məs] adj. [< Gr physa (see PHYSOSTIGMINE) + STOMOUS] Zool. having the air bladder connected to the digestive tract by a tube, as certain fishes: also physostomatous [fī΄sō stäm′ə təs] … English World dictionary
physostomous — having the gas bladder connected by a tube to the gut … Dictionary of ichthyology
physostomous — /fuy sos teuh meuhs/, adj. Ichthyol. having the mouth and air bladder connected by an air duct. Cf. physoclistous. [1885 90; PHYSO + STOMOUS] * * * … Universalium
